淀粉样蛋白β前体样蛋白1抗体产物介绍:background: May play a role in postsynaptic function. The C-terminal gamma-secretase processed fragment, ALID1, activates transcription activation through APBB1 (Fe65) binding (By similarity). Couples to JIP signal transduction through C-terminal binding. May interact with cellular G-protein signaling pathways. Can regulate neurite outgrowth through binding to components of the extracellular matrix such as heparin and collagen I. The gamma-CTF peptide, C30, is a potent enhancer of neuronal apoptosis. The gamma-CTF peptide, C30, is a potent enhancer of neuronal apoptosis (By similarity). Subunit: Monomer and homodimer. Heparin binding promotes homodimerization. 淀粉样蛋白β前体样蛋白1抗体Binds, via its C-terminus, to the PID domain of several cytoplasmic proteins, including APBB and APBA family members, MAPK8IP1 and Dab1 (By similarity). Binding to Dab1 inhibits its serine phosphorylation (By similarity). Interacts with CPEB1. Interacts (via NPXY motif) with DAB2 (via PID domain); the interaction is impaired by tyrosine phosphorylation of the NPXY motif. Interacts (via NPXY motif) with DAB1 (By similarity). Subcellular Location: Cell membrane and Cytoplasm. C-terminally processed in the Golgi complex. Tissue Specificity: Expressed in the cerebral cortex where it is localized to the postsynaptic density (PSD). Post-translational modifications: Proteolytically cleaved by caspases during neuronal apoptosis. Cleaved, in vitro, at Asp-620 by caspase-3 (By similarity). N- and O-glycosylated. O-glycosylation with core 1 or possibly core 8 glycans. Glycosylation 淀粉样蛋白β前体样蛋白1抗体on Ser-227 is the preferred site to Thr-228. Similarity: Belongs to the APP family.
